Autonomous L1/L2 Technical Support and Ticket Resolution Agents

For national IT operators, high-volume ticket traffic creates significant margin pressure. In the Northern Virginia market, where technical talent costs are at a premium, relying on human engineers for repetitive L1 tasks is inefficient. AI agents can handle standard password resets, permission management, and configuration troubleshooting, allowing senior staff to focus on high-value client strategy. This transition is essential for maintaining profitability in XaaS models where service level agreements (SLAs) are strict and downtime penalties are severe.

Up to 35% reduction in ticket resolution timeHDI Technical Support Industry Standards
The agent integrates directly with the existing ITSM platform, monitoring incoming tickets for specific keywords and error patterns. It executes diagnostic scripts within the Microsoft 365 environment or cloud infrastructure, validates user identity, and applies remediation steps. If the agent cannot resolve the issue, it performs a 'warm handoff' to a human engineer, attaching a comprehensive log of all diagnostic steps taken, thereby eliminating redundant discovery time.

Automated Compliance and Security Posture Monitoring Agents

IT service providers face increasing regulatory scrutiny regarding data security and client privacy. Manual audits are slow and prone to human error, which is untenable at a national scale. AI agents provide continuous compliance monitoring, ensuring that client environments remain hardened against evolving threats. This proactive posture is a competitive differentiator for firms managing sensitive data, reducing the liability associated with configuration drift and ensuring adherence to frameworks like SOC 2 or HIPAA.

50% faster vulnerability identificationPonemon Institute Cyber Resilience Study
This agent continuously scans client cloud environments and internal infrastructure against predefined security policies. When a deviation—such as an open port or an unpatched server—is detected, the agent triggers an automated remediation workflow or alerts the security team with a prioritized impact analysis. By integrating with existing security dashboards, the agent provides a real-time compliance score, reducing the burden of periodic manual reporting.

Proactive Infrastructure Maintenance and Predictive Healing Agents

Reactive IT support is costly and damages client trust. Predictive maintenance allows IT providers to shift from a break-fix model to a proactive, value-added partnership. By identifying potential system failures before they impact the client, firms can significantly improve uptime metrics. This is particularly critical for national operators managing complex, multi-site infrastructure where manual monitoring is physically impossible and log data volume exceeds human analysis capabilities.

25% reduction in unplanned downtimeIDC IT Operations Performance Metrics
The agent monitors telemetry data from client servers, network devices, and cloud services. It uses anomaly detection to identify patterns that precede system degradation, such as memory leaks or storage latency spikes. Once a risk is identified, the agent automatically executes preventative measures, such as clearing caches, restarting services, or scaling resources, effectively 'healing' the environment before the client experiences any service interruption.

How does AI integration impact our existing Microsoft 365 and PHP-based infrastructure?
AI agents are designed to act as an orchestration layer over your existing tech stack. For Microsoft 365, agents leverage Graph API to automate identity management and security tasks. For PHP/WordPress environments, agents can interact with APIs to monitor performance or automate content updates. Integration is modular, meaning we build the agent to communicate with your current tools rather than forcing a platform migration. This preserves your existing investments while adding a layer of intelligent automation.
